The buyer on notifying the seller of his or her intention to do so may deduct all or any part of the damages resulting from any breach of the contract from any part of the price still due under the same contract.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Washington Revised Code Title 62A. Uniform Commercial Code § 62A.2-717. Deduction of damages from the price - last updated April 06, 2022 | https://codes.findlaw.com/wa/title-62a-uniform-commercial-code/wa-rev-code-62a-2-717/
